DescriptionOpen-source analytics data store designed for sub-second OLAP queries on high dimensionality and high cardinality dataHighly scalable database system, designed for managing session and subscriber data in modern mobile communication networksMulti-storage database for search, including full-text search.Based on PostgreSQL enhanced with MPP and write-scale-out cluster features
